Online Resources:
1. Piano History Websites: Websites dedicated to the history of pianos and piano makers often contain valuable information about lesser-known brands. Look for websites like the "Piano History Resource" or "Pianos of the World."
2. Piano Database: The "The Piano Encyclopedia" is a comprehensive online database that provides information on numerous piano manufacturers, including P. Emke Berlin.
3. Auction Websites: Websites like eBay or Catawiki often feature listings for antique pianos, and some sellers might provide information about the piano's maker and history in the item descriptions.
4. Online Forums: Piano enthusiasts gather in online forums such as "Pianoworld" or "Piano Forums." These forums may have discussions or threads related to P. Emke Berlin pianos where members share their knowledge and experiences.
5. Digital Library: Check online libraries or repositories like "Google Books" or "Internet Archive" for digitized books or publications about piano makers, which may include information on P. Emke Berlin.
Offline Resources:
1. Piano History Books: Visit your local library or bookstore and explore books that cover piano manufacturers, piano making, or the history of the piano industry. Some books may provide information on lesser-known piano makers like P. Emke Berlin.
2. Music Encyclopedias: Large general music encyclopedias, such as the "Grove Music Online," may have articles or entries dedicated to various piano manufacturers, including P. Emke Berlin.
3. Local Music Stores: Contact or visit local music stores, especially those specializing in vintage or antique pianos. Some stores may have knowledge or documentation about local or regional piano makers like P. Emke Berlin.
4. Piano Maker's Records: If you're fortunate, you might find specific information about P. Emke Berlin and his pianos by contacting the company itself. If the company is still in operation or its records are preserved, they might have more details about their history.
5. Historical Societies: Historical societies in the Berlin area might have local records, archives, or publications that mention local craftsmen and businesses, including P. Emke Berlin.
